Day of Silence in Bali, Indonesia

Every year the Balinese celebrate their New Year with complete and utter silence. Nyepi, as they call the start of the New Year, is a day of silence and contemplation. All shops, restaurants, and bars shut down, and even the airport is closed on this holy day.

2011 a Stellar Year for the Spanish Hotel Industry

Pegasus Solutions recently released data showing a strong increase in revenue and bookings for the Spanish hotel industry in 2011. There was a steady increase of 10.5% in revenue for the hotel industry over the year, and hotel bookings for both corporate and leisure purposes grew by 4%.

Sustainable Living Festival in Melbourne to Raise Awareness of Ecological and Social Challenges

An upcoming festival in Melbourne, Australia aims to raise awareness about sustainable living and encourage change. The Sustainable Living Festival will take place from February 11-26, 2012, and will include hundreds of organizations and individuals who are working to do their part for the environment ecological and social challenges. Each year the festival receives over 122,000 visitors from around the world, and it includes workshops, exhibits, demonstrations, discussions and live performances. The festival is a great way to learn how to make small changes in your life in an effort to become more sustainable. In addition, there will be great examples of people and companies who stand out for their commitment to a sustainable lifestyle.
